随着加密货币在全球范围内的崛起,越来越多的人开始关注这一领域。作为支持加密货币运作的基础设施,节点在整个生态系统中扮演着至关重要的角色。本文将深入探讨节点的定义、运作机制、重要性以及如何设置和维护一个节点。
### 什么是加密数字货币节点加密数字货币节点可以简单理解为一个网络中的计算机,它存储和传输区块链数据。在加密货币的生态系统中,节点的主要职责是验证和记录交易。节点还保持网络的去中心化特性,确保没有单一实体能够控制整个网络。
节点可以分为两种主要类型:全节点和轻节点。全节点下载并存储区块链的整个历史记录,提供完整的验证能力。而轻节点则只下载区块链的一部分数据,通常依赖全节点来验证交易,适合资源有限的用户。
### 节点的运作机制节点通过网络协议与其他节点交互,接收和发送交易信息。每个节点都会根据区块链的规则验证交易合法性,确保没有欺诈行为发生。
当新交易发起时,节点会首先检查该交易是否符合区块链协议,包括账户余额是否足够、交易格式是否正确等。通过这些验证后,交易将被广播到网络中的其他节点,进一步确认和记录在区块链上。
节点会将验证过的交易和区块写入自己的数据库,并在新区块被创建时将其传递给其他节点。这种存储与传递机制确保了网络中的每个节点都能保持同步,拥有最新的区块链数据。
### 节点的重要性节点的作用不仅仅是支持交易,它们还是整个网络安全的守护者。通过去中心化的方式,节点能够检测到任何不合法的活动,降低区块链被攻击的风险。
去中心化是区块链的核心特性之一,节点的分布式架构使得没有中心化的管理机构。这种特性使得网络更加抗干扰,增强了用户的隐私保护。
节点的分布使得交易能够迅速传播,快速得到验证和确认。速度和效率是用户愿意使用加密货币的重要因素,而节点在这方面发挥着关键作用。
### 如何设置一个加密货币节点设置一个节点并不复杂,但仍需满足一定的硬件要求。建议用户使用性能较好的设备,比如拥有足够存储空间和内存的计算机,以确保节点的平稳运行。
安装适合所选择加密币的节点软件是关键步骤。软件的配置需要根据网络类型进行调整,包括端口设置和安全性设置等,以确保节点能够正常运作。
节点一旦搭建完成,就需要定期进行监控和维护。保证网络连接稳定,定期更新软件,以及定期备份数据都是日常管理中的重要环节。
### 节点面临的挑战与解决方案节点在运行过程中面临各种安全威胁,包括黑客攻击和恶意软件的侵扰。用户需定期更新防火墙设置、使用安全网络连接以及安装反病毒软件,以确保节点的安全。
网络延迟可能导致节点间的同步问题,影响交易的确认速度。选择一个可靠的网络服务提供商和使用更快的互联网连接能够缓解这一问题。
运营一个节点也可能产生一定的成本,包括电费、硬件维护费以及网络费用。用户可以通过选择合适的硬件配置和能耗来降低这些成本。
### 未来展望与趋势随着区块链技术的发展,节点的技术也在不断进步。从更加高效的验证算法到智能合约的集成,未来的节点将更加智能和高效。
随着各国对加密货币的监管逐渐加强,节点的运行可能面临新的挑战。遵循当地法律法规和隐私政策将成为节点用户需要考虑的因素。
加密货币市场的发展趋势可能会影响节点的分布和运行模式。随着用户需求的不断变化,节点的配置和功能也将不断调整。
### 总结综上所述,加密数字货币节点在整个生态系统中起着不可或缺的作用。它们不仅支持交易的验证和记录,还保证了网络的安全性和去中心化特性。对于想要参与加密货币的用户而言,了解节点的设置、管理以及面临的挑战,将有助于更好地融入这个新兴市场。
## 相关问题与解答 1. **什么是加密货币节点的基本功能?** 2. **如何选择合适的节点类型(全节点与轻节点)?** 3. **如何提高加密货币节点的安全性?** 4. **加密货币节点与矿池有什么区别?** 5. **未来加密货币节点的趋势是什么?** 6. **遇到节点运行问题时,该如何解决?** 以上是提纲及内容扩展结构,每个部分可以继续深入阐述和扩展,直到达到所需的字数要求。